…Partnership 2000 has invested money and resources to strengthen the Israel-Diaspora relationship JULIE WIENER Staff Writer I t's a relatively small area thou- sands of miles away, but Israel's Central Galilee region occupies a big place in Bob Aronson's heart. As a young man, Aronson, execu- tive vice-president of the Jewish Feder- ation of Metropolitan Detroit, spent years volunteering on the region's Kib- butz Yifat. As an adult, he regul...…

…Close Up tional programs and an effort to build a hospice for the region. But the biggest programs aim to spur coopera- tion and economic development. Avi Assayag, head of economic development for the city of Migdal Ha'Emek, praises Partnership 2000 initiatives for uniting the region's cities and towns toward common goals-. "Before, each of the municipalities used to fight each other, but now they're doing things together," Assayag says. "Par...…

…=Entertainment IT'S IN THE CARDS When Nelly Toll was hiding from the Nazis in Lvov, Poland, she never imagined that the drawings and words she recorded in her diary would see the light of day. But 55 years later, those images have re-emerged in the form of designs for Hallmark's Tree of Life line of Jewish greeting cards. Each of the 36 cards portrays one of Toll's paintings with an inside senti- ment inspired by her book Behind the Secret ...…
